#c2d5d6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c2d5d6 is composed of 76.1% red, 83.5%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.3%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 80%. #c2d5d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#85abad.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#c2d5d6 color description : Grayish cyan.

#c2d5d6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c2d5d6 has RGB values of R:194, G:213,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 12768726.

Shades and Tints of #c2d5d6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060909 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c2d5d6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cacece is the less saturated color, while #9bf8fd is the most saturated one.
